What Is Technical Analysis?

This is a method of evaluating the market using statistical and mathematical tools to analyze the price movements and trading volumes of financial instruments, such as currency pairs, stocks, and commodities.

Technical analysts use charts and indicators to identify patterns, trends, and support and resistance levels that can help predict future price movements.

The main goal of the analysis is to identify profitable trading opportunities by analyzing past market data.

It is based on the idea that historical market data can be used to predict future price movements.

Types of Technical Analysis

There are two main types of technical analysis: chart patterns and technical indicators.

  1. Chart Patterns: These are visual patterns that appear on a price chart. They can help identify trend reversals, breakouts, and support and resistance levels. Some of the most common chart patterns include triangles, rectangles, head and shoulders, and double tops and bottoms.

  2. Technical Indicators: These are mathematical calculations based on price and/or volume data. They are used for identifying trend strength, momentum, and potential price reversals. Some of the most popular indicators include moving averages, Relative Strength Index (RSI), and moving average convergence/divergence (MACD).

Using Technical Analysis in Forex Trading

Now that we know what technical analysis is and the types of it, let's look at how to use it in forex trading.

 

  1. Identify Trends: The first step in using technical analysis is to identify the trend. A trend is a general direction in which the market is moving. There are three types of trends: uptrend, downtrend, and sideways trend. Traders can use moving averages or trendlines to identify trends.
  2. Support and Resistance Levels: These are price levels at which the market tends to bounce off or reverse. These levels can be identified using trendlines, horizontal lines, or pivot points.
  3. Breakouts: These occur when the market breaks through a support or resistance level. This can be a signal that the market is about to make a significant move in the direction of the breakout.
  4. Momentum: Momentum is the rate of change of price over time. Traders can use technical indicators like the RSI and MACD to identify the strength of the momentum.
